Crypto Project Launches Massive 50 Million Token Airdrop for Early Supporters
Apr 02, 2025 at 03:00 pm
Initia, a blockchain project focused on building multi-chain infrastructure, is gearing up for its mainnet launch with a major airdrop initiative.

Initia, a blockchain project focused on building multi-chain infrastructure, is preparing for its mainnet launch with a large-scale airdrop initiative.
As part of its effort to reward early supporters, Initia plans to distribute 50 million INIT tokens, which amounts to 5% of the project’s total token supply of 1 billion.
The majority of the airdrop tokens, approximately 44.7 million (90%), will go to nearly 195,000 users who took part in Initia’s testnet campaigns throughout 2024.
These campaigns will consist of several interactive on-chain events, designed to test Initia’s smart contract and blockchain technologies. Among the testnet campaigns are "Jennie," a virtual pet breeding program, and other unique events.
Apart from testnet participants, Initia will also be distributing tokens to users from its ecosystem partners, including LayerZero, IBC, and MilkyWay. An estimated 2.25 million tokens (4.5%) will be allocated to active users from these networks, based on their transaction records.
Furthermore, 3 million tokens (6%) will go towards community members who contributed to Initia’s growth through social engagement on platforms like Discord, Telegram, and X.
The Initia Foundation noted that internal contributors will not be included in the airdrop program, ensuring that the tokens reach the broader community.
